AUGUSTA, Maine — A Democratic state representative from Westbrook 
resigned Monday, reversing a previously stated intent to serve out 
his term amid allegations of sexual misconduct that he has denied.

Rep. Dillon Bates’ resignation was effective immediately, House 
Speaker Sara Gideon, D-Freeport, told legislators in a Monday email. 
Her office provided an email from Bates calling allegations against 
him “baseless and false,” but that he didn’t wish to create 
“distractions” when the Legislature returns to Augusta next week.

Gideon asked Bates to resign earlier this month after allegations 
that he had relationships with high school girls in the past decade 
were published in The Bollard, a Portland monthly newspaper.
